About UOB Kay Hian (UOBKH)

UOB Kay Hian is a leading regional financial services group headquartered in Singapore, with a strong presence across Asia Pacific. The Group is widely recognised for its responsive, discreet and client‑centric approach.

Beyond brokerage services, UOBKH provides high value‑added bespoke financing, corporate advisory and fund‑raising services, leveraging deep sector knowledge, extensive corporate relationships and strong regional distribution capabilities.

Career with Regional Credit, UOBKH

As part of UOBKH’s continued expansion in structured and bespoke financing, the Regional Credit Department is seeking a senior credit professional to join as Deputy Head of Regional Credit.

This role is designed for a hands‑on credit leader who will work closely with the Head of Regional Credit and a team of credit analysts, contributing to credit evaluation, deal structuring, approvals, portfolio oversight and team leadership.

The position offers rare exposure to complex, high‑value structured lending transactions across multiple jurisdictions and industries in Asia Pacific, with direct engagement with senior management.

Who Are We Looking For?
  • Vice President / Senior Vice President level, with minimum 10 years of hands‑on credit and lending experience (candidates with more experience are welcomed).
  • Robust expertise in accounting concepts and credit analysis, with the ability to assess the impact of different accounting standards on credit risk.
  • Proven experience in structuring and evaluating complex credit transactions, including collateralised and bespoke financings.
  • Sound working knowledge of loan documentation and security structures across Greater China and ASEAN jurisdictions.
  • Demonstrated ability to articulate independent credit assessments and propose constructive and practical measures to mitigate risks.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to articulate credit views clearly and confidently to the credit committee.
  • Comfortable operating in a fast‑paced, fluid and cross‑cultural regional environment.
  • Able to engage client‑facing colleagues in a professional and constructive manner.
  • Experienced in guiding and developing junior team members.
Key Responsibilities:

Credit Structuring & Transaction Execution

  • Act as a credible structuring partner to client‑facing colleagues in evaluating, structuring and negotiating bankable financing solutions.
  • Lead and review in‑depth credit analysis across multiple industries and jurisdictions, including assessment of financial statements, cash flows, collateral, valuation and risk mitigants.
  • Provide clear, concise and well‑reasoned credit recommendations for credit committee approvals.
  • Draft, review and negotiate term sheets, letters of offer, facility agreement and security documents, ensuring alignment with UOBKH’s risk appetite, policies and applicable regulatory requirements.

Leadership & Team Development

  • Act as a deputy to the Head of Regional Credit, stepping in when required to ensure continuity of decision‑making and execution.
  • Coach, mentor and review the work of junior team members, ensuring high‑quality credit output.
  • Contribute to the development of credit frameworks, templates and best practices within the department.

Portfolio Oversight & Monitoring

  • Assist in ongoing portfolio monitoring, including covenant compliance, collateral adequacy and early risk identification.
  • Review and monitor existing complex or higher‑risk transactions and provide independent, practical mitigation measures.

Stakeholder & Project Support

  • Work closely with Legal, Compliance, Operations, Finance and external advisers across multiple jurisdictions.
  • Support ad‑hoc projects and strategic initiatives as directed by the Head of Regional Credit.
